Evie.K,

I just wanted to let you know that everything will surely be alright - hey, it's going to be better than alright. I went through the same surgery August of last year and I was, just like you, scared. You're going to be fine. You will get through it, and before you know it you'll be as good as new. Make sure that you get plenty of rest and take it easy as much as possible so that you can heal properly. Remember, don't let people tell you when you're ready to get back to a normal way of doing things (listen to your body). Take your time and know your limits. Also, remember your sisters here. The women here helped me through a critical time in my life. They were there for me when I needed someone who knew exactly what I was going through.

hi Evie - Im going to do the same as you when I am over this Im not going to lose this site. These fellow women have been so wonderful - with empathy and encourgement so I do not feel so alone. (men can only understand to a certain extent - it's not their fault).
Im scheduled for TLH on Dec 14th and like you I am TERRIFIED. But my heart and head is already thinking "but it will be worth it - do you want to continue to live in pain 24/7"? That is what gets me through this waiting game.
I don't recover quickly from surgery either and I will be good to myself afterwards and take it very easy. I won't care if my house looks like world war 2 - and I won't care if the washing doesn't get done on time.
The most important thing we can do for ourselves (and our loved ones) - is to recover at our own pace and thus better.
In the meantime when I have a bit of less pain Im shopping for a nice new summer robe for the castle (it's summer here in Australia) - some lovely new hand and nail cream, putting a "relax playlist" on my Ipod and journalling a lot ( so MANY emotions). My other half works interstate so we only see each other on weekends and this is real hard at the moment. But he's loving and understands my fears - but I don't want to "bug him" too much about it. (he's so busy at work).
Trust me - I am every single bit as terrified as you (if not more) - but I have a nice feeling in a few months time we'll be toasting with champagne and saying "why did we fear this so very much"
